fastai 下载了也用不了
如果你在使用 fastai
时遇到问题,通常可能与安装、配置或依赖有关。以下是详细的解决方案和排查步骤:
1. 检查环境设置
确保你的环境配置正确,fastai
依赖于特定的 Python 版本及库。
Python 版本:
fastai
推荐使用 Python 3.7 或 3.8。可以通过以下命令检查 Python 版本:bashpython --version
虚拟环境: 使用虚拟环境来隔离项目依赖,避免冲突。可以使用
venv
或conda
创建虚拟环境:bash# 使用 venv 创建虚拟环境 python -m venv myenv source myenv/bin/activate # 在 Windows 上使用 myenv\Scripts\activate # 使用 conda 创建虚拟环境 conda create -n myenv python=3.8 conda activate myenv
2. 安装 fastai
确保安装 fastai
时没有错误。可以通过以下命令安装 fastai
:
bashpip install fastai
或
bashconda install -c fastai -c pytorch fastai
3. 解决依赖问题
fastai
依赖于多个库,如 torch
, fastcore
, Pillow
等。安装时请确保这些依赖项都已正确安装。
检查依赖:
bashpip list | grep -E 'torch|fastcore|Pillow'
重新安装依赖:
bashpip install --upgrade fastai torch fastcore Pillow
4. 检查导入错误
如果在代码中导入 fastai
时遇到错误,可能是库安装不完全或版本不兼容。尝试以下操作:
重新安装
fastai
:bashpip uninstall fastai pip install fastai
检查错误消息: 仔细阅读错误消息,查找是否缺少其他依赖库或出现版本冲突。
5. 验证安装
验证 fastai
是否正确安装并能正常使用。运行以下代码检查:
pythonfrom fastai.vision.all import *
print('fastai is successfully imported!')
如果这段代码没有报错,则表明 fastai
已正确安装。
6. 解决网络问题
有时网络问题可能导致下载或安装失败。确保你的网络连接正常,尝试切换到稳定的网络环境,并重试安装。
7. 参考官方文档和支持
- 官方文档: 访问 fastai 官方文档 查找安装指南和常见问题。
- 社区支持: 如果遇到特定问题,可以访问 fastai 论坛 或 GitHub 问题跟踪 寻求帮助。
8. 系统权限
确保你有足够的权限来安装和使用 fastai
,特别是在某些系统或环境中,可能需要以管理员身份运行安装命令。
总结
如果你下载了 fastai
但无法使用,可能是由于环境设置、依赖问题、安装错误、导入问题或网络问题。请检查 Python 版本、使用虚拟环境安装、验证依赖、检查错误消息、确保网络连接正常,并参考官方文档和支持资源来解决问题。
关键字
fastai, 安装问题, Python, 虚拟环境, 依赖, 导入错误, 网络问题, 官方文档, 社区支持, 系统权限